来源:通达游戏网/编辑:通达游戏网/时间:2025-08-26 20:46:24
扫一扫进入手机端
魔兽世界任务id查询:作为一款拥有庞大世界观和复杂系统的MMORPG游戏,魔兽世界中的任务、怪物、法术和NPC都具有独特的标识符。这些ID在游戏开发、插件制作和数据查询中扮演着重要角色。对于普通玩家而言,掌握ID查询方法能够更好地理解游戏机制,提升游戏体验。
查询魔兽世界怪物ID可通过多种途径实现。游戏内最直接的方法是使用调试模式,在聊天框输入"/script TargetFrame:SetAlpha(0)"命令后,选中目标怪物,其ID将显示在目标框架上。第三方数据库网站如Wowhead提供全面的怪物信息检索功能,玩家可通过怪物名称搜索获取对应ID。游戏API接口GetNPCID()也可在插件开发中用于获取怪物ID,这需要一定的编程知识。
法术ID的查询方式较为多样化。在游戏界面中,玩家可以将鼠标悬停在技能书中的法术图标上,同时按住Alt键,法术ID便会显示在提示信息中。对于已施放的法术,可以通过战斗日志插件如Details!来捕获法术ID。数据库网站Wowhead和Gamepedia都提供法术搜索功能,输入法术名称即可获得完整信息包括ID编号。开发人员还可以通过GetSpellInfo()函数在插件代码中获取法术数据。
深入探讨法术ID查询,需要了解不同的应用场景。对于战斗数据分析,推荐使用Advanced Combat Logging功能,将战斗记录输出到文本文件后,使用分析工具提取法术ID。插件开发者可以通过CreateFrame()创建检测框架,使用事件监听器捕捉SPELL_CAST事件来获取实时法术ID。数据库查询方面,除了主流网站外,Blizzard官方API也提供法术数据接口,但需要申请开发者权限才能访问。
NPC ID查询具有其特殊性。游戏内最简便的方法是使用宏命令"/run print("Target NPC ID:", UnitGUID("target"):sub(-13, -8))",选中NPC后执行该宏即可输出ID。外部数据库中,Wowhead的NPC板块提供按名称、区域、类型的多维检索功能。对于任务相关NPC,可以结合任务ID进行关联查询。插件开发中,UNIT_TARGET事件配合UnitGUID()函数可以动态获取NPC ID,这在自动化脚本中尤其有用。
从技术层面深度解析法术ID查询机制,需要了解游戏底层的数据结构。魔兽世界使用基于GUID的标识系统,其中包含对象类型、ID编号等信息。通过解析GUID字符串,可以提取出纯净的法术ID。高级用户可以使用Wireshark等网络封包分析工具,捕获游戏客户端与服务器之间的通信数据,从中提取法术ID信息。不过这种方法需要较强的技术背景,且可能违反游戏服务条款,需谨慎使用。
掌握这些ID查询方法不仅有助于游戏理解,还能为插件开发、数据分析和游戏研究提供重要支持。随着游戏版本的更新,查询方式可能会有变化,建议玩家关注官方更新日志和开发者文档。
相关文章
最新资讯
热门排行
csgo9ine战队的印花是什么,9ine战队成员介绍
芭乐视频污版下载app草莓:轻松获取高清视频
驭风者萨曼巴 魔兽世界北风苔原飞行训练全攻略
ss一键宏 魔兽世界术士必备高效输出技巧
赞加孢子鱼在哪钓 魔兽世界赞加沼泽鱼类分布与烹饪指南
榴莲.COMBO深夜释放自己:一场味蕾的狂欢
王者山寨英雄联盟(山寨手机玩王者)
乌龟服翡翠梦境开门任务 完整攻略与风险解析
一边膜上面一边下面膜:双重保护新趋势
HAYAXURAX免费:探索高清视频的奥秘世界